Celebrate love, transformation, and community this summer in Shakespeare’s joyous comedy, As You Like It, in the Globe Theatre this summer.

The Forest of Arden. Rosalind and Celia are on the run and in disguise; Orlando is pinning his impassioned attempts at poetry to branches; Oliver is seeing fantastical visions of strange beasts.

From the loyal love between family to the sudden love of strangers, and from the vicious love between enemies to the desperate love of remorse, journey into the forest as we embark on a transformative adventure. Who knows what – or who – we might find?

Following 2017’s ‘superb’ ★★★★★ (WhatsOnStage) Othello in the Sam Wanamaker Playhouse, Director Ellen McDougall debuts in the Globe with this exuberant tale of romance and redemption.

‘Love is merely a madness’

Act III, scene 2
